This cuming Friday and Saturday Fruita, Co will host the annual
Mike The Headless Chicken Festival!
            http://www.miketheheadlesschicken.org/festival
 I know many of you are always looking for new destinations and a reason to go. Just think of the T-shirt opportunities! While there you are at the gateway to The Colorado National Monument;only a 25 mile trip through the park and one our favorites.
